Lee’s Famous Recipe Chicken marks 60 years with $19.66 anniversary box
Lee’s Famous Recipe Chicken is celebrating six decades since its first restaurant opened in Lima, Ohio, with a limited-time $19.66 Anniversary Box now available at participating locations. The promotion underscores the brand’s long-running recipe and its push to balance tradition with new menu items as it looks ahead to the next 60 years. Why it matters: - Lee’s Famous Recipe Chicken is using its 60th anniversary to spotlight brand loyalty, menu continuity and its national footprint. - The limited-time $19.66 Anniversary Box gives customers a low-cost way to buy into the milestone while reinforcing the chain’s long-running signature recipe. - The promotion also arrives as the brand continues to lean on both heritage and new menu innovation to stay relevant. What happened: - Lee’s Famous Recipe Chicken launched the $19.66 Anniversary Box to celebrate 60 years since the first restaurant opened in Lima, Ohio, in 1966. - The box includes 10 pieces of Lee’s Famous bone-in chicken and is now available at participating locations. - The anniversary price is a direct nod to 1966, the year founders Lee Cummings and Harold Omer opened the first location. The details: - Lee’s says the chicken in the anniversary box uses the same recipe that has anchored the brand since its founding. - The company frames the meal as one built for family dinners, tailgates and other occasions where feeding a crowd matters. - CEO Ryan Weaver said the 60-year mark is notable in a fast-changing industry and credited guest loyalty, franchisees, team members and communities for the brand’s endurance. - Lee’s has been named a top 10 Fast Food Fried Chicken brand in USA Today’s 10Best Readers’ Choice award for three consecutive years. - Most Lee’s locations are individually owned and operated. - The brand now has more than 130 locations in 12 U.S. states and Canada. - Lee’s continues to serve fresh, never-frozen chicken. - Recent menu additions include the Famous Wrap and Famous Sauce. - More information is available on the company’s website .
